Cefoxitin

Authoring team

Indications:-

  • infections due to sensitive Gram positive and Gram negative bacteria. Surgical prophylaxis. More active against Gram negative bacteria. Active against bowel flora including Bacteriodes fragilis and has been recommended for abdominal sepsis such as peritonitis.

Cautions include:-

  • penicillin sensitivity
  • pregnancy and breast-feeding
  • renal impairment

NB Beware false positive Coomb's test and urinary glucose.

Contra-indications:-

  • cephalosporin hypersensitivity
  • porphyria

Side-effects:-

  • see 'cephalosporins (general side-effects)'

Routes of administration;

  • i.m. injection
  • i.v. injection
  • i.v. infusion
